The Art of Rural Retreats: Mansfield House Unveiled

In the serene countryside of north-east Victoria, a remarkable architectural gem has emerged, capturing the essence of modern rural living. Mansfield House, designed by Field Office Architecture, is a testament to the power of thoughtful design in creating a harmonious connection between nature and habitation. This 300-square-meter residence, completed in 2025, offers a captivating narrative of tranquility, durability, and thermal resilience.
